There are three engines available in the Nissan Qashqai, but our Deal of the Day comes in e-Power form, which uses a 1.5-litre petrol engine solely to charge a battery. The battery powers an electric motor that drives the front wheels, giving you 202bhp, plus instant electric car acceleration but without the need to plug in to charge.

While the Qashqai isn’t quite as fun to drive as a Seat Ateca, with its numb steering and slight body lean, it has enough grip and composure through corners. And, as our Deal of the Day comes with smaller 17in wheels, it’s pleasantly comfortable too.

The e-Power system has a number of advantages over other Qashqais and even over other hybrid cars. Since its motor doesn’t require a gearbox, it’s never searching for gears when you put your foot down. Plus, the power delivery is consistently smooth and the engine remains pleasantly hushed as it charges the battery.

Inside, you’ll find everything feels well put-together and built to last, with nice faux-leather materials across the dashboard and solid-feeling knobs and switches. The Mazda CX-5 and Peugeot 3008 are slightly more upmarket, but only by a small margin.

Elsewhere inside, there’s a 12.3in digital driver’s display, plus a matching 12.3in infotainment touchscreen with wireless Android Auto and Apple CarPlay smartphone mirroring.

There’s plenty of space for tall adults in both the front and the rear of the Qashqai, plus the rear doors open nice and wide, which is a blessing if you’re putting kids in child seats. With 504 litres of boot space, the Qashqai has enough space for at least seven carry-on suitcases below the parcel shelf – but the Ateca is more practical.

Our Deal of the Day comes in entry-level Acenta Premium trim, which comes with keyless ignition, dual-zone climate control, automatic windscreen wipers and automatic LED headlights.
